Rabat – The curtain closed yesterday on several matches of the second round of the Africa Cup 2025 competition. The results of Groups A and B witnessed several surprises and exciting draws. In Group A, the match between Morocco and Mali ended in a 1-1 draw. The clash between Zambia and Comoros saw a goalless 0-0 draw.

In Group B, Egypt achieved an important victory over South Africa with one goal to nil. Angola and Zimbabwe drew 1-1.

Matches for Group D’s second round continue today. Four important clashes will take place. Benin will play Botswana at 2:30 PM at the Olympic Stadium in Rabat. This will be followed by Senegal facing the Democratic Republic of Congo at the Grand Stade in Tangier. Uganda and Tanzania will meet at the Post Office Stadium in Rabat. The matches will conclude with Tunisia playing Nigeria at 10:00 PM at the Sports Complex in Fes.
